Experimentales is the plural form of the adjective experimental in Spanish, used to describe things related to experiments or testing. It functions to modify nouns in reference to methods, designs, results, groups, or works that are part of experimental activity. Common collocations include métodos experimentales, diseño experimental, grupo experimental, and resultados experimentales.
